- CWG40 replies to Angeleia WoodsReport them: https://www.consumer.ftc.gov/articles/0149-debt-collection
This company always makes up "check fraud" phrases in order to scare people into sending them money. If there is check fraud the bank notifies the writer of the check. Usually it's just an oversight and it is corrected by the bank. Only in cases of intentional bad check writing will the matter go to the police. Debt collectors cannot get warrants or make the police do anything. It's all a fraud. Check fraud is a crime and only public prosecutors can file charges. Debt collectors have no power of prosecution. - CWG40 replies to Nina| 1 replyIf you used a CC# or debit card, go to the bank and see if they can reverse the charges due to fraud.

Report them: https://www.consumer.ftc.gov/articles/0149-debt-collection - CWG40 replies to carolineDebt is civil in nature. You can't be arrested for an ordinary civil debt. These people toss around legal terms such as "jail", "warrants " and the rest of it, but they are just trying to scare you. Only public prosecutors and police can charge anybody with a crime. Being in debt is not a crime.

- CWG40 replies to disgustedTotal scam. If you had committed check fraud, the bank would have notified you and if serious would have been turned over to police and a representative of the police deportment would have interviewed you. Only public prosecutors and police can file criminal charges. Debt collection is a civil mater and police are not involved. They always try to tell you that an ordinary civil debt has somehow been magically transformed into check fraud. Total scam. Don't fall for it.
They're just trying to scare you. Ignore them.

- Nicole replies to Lisa CI have had this same problem off and on for a couple of years. Every time they call its a different company or a different person. They threaten to have me arrested and have threatened to have me served by the Sheriff. Problem with these threats are that they are ILLEGAL. IF you do owe a pay day loan it is a CIVIL matter not a CRIMINAL matter UNLESS they can show malicious intent to defraud the companies with NO INTENT to repay. If that were the case I am quite sure your real information would not have been used. What I have done is EVERYTIME they call me I file a complaint online with my State Attorney's Office, the Federal Trade Commissioner, BBB, and anyone else that can help. Either one or two things will eventually happen. Either they will stop harassing me, about something I paid YEARS ago, or they will have to answer to someone who has more power than me. Do not let them get to you they only want to bully you into giving in.
